jus·ti·fy

Pronounced:

/ˈʤʌstəˌfaɪ/Listen to audio

Function:

verb

Inflected forms:

jus·ti·fies; jus·ti·fied; jus·ti·fy·ing

Meaning:

[+ obj] 1 : to provide or be a good reason for (something) : to prove or show (something) to be just, right, or reasonable He tried to justify his behavior by saying that he was being pressured unfairly by his boss. The fact that we are at war does not justify treating innocent people as criminals. It's hard to justify the cost of a new car right now. = It's hard to justify spending money on a new car right now.see also the end justifies the means at 1end
2 : to provide a good reason for the actions of (someone) Why should I have to justify myself [=to provide an explanation for my actions] when it was their fault?
3 technical : to position (text) so that the edges form a straight line
—jus·ti·fi·able Listen to audio /ˈʤʌstəˌfajəbəl/ adjective [more jus*ti*fi*able; most jus*ti*fi*able] They felt justifiable pride in their son. justifiable expenses
—jus·ti·fi·ably Listen to audio /ˈʤʌstəˌfajəbli/ adverb were justifiably proud
—justified adjective not used before a noun [more justified; most justified] She was (perfectly/fully) justified in complaining to her boss. [=she had a good reason for complaining to her boss]
